Understanding Network Scanners
Network scanners are tools used to discover and gather information about devices on a network. They can be used for both legitimate and malicious purposes, depending on the intent of the user.

Key Features of Superscan:
- TCP and UDP Port Scanning: Superscan supports a wide range of scanning techniques, including TCP connect, TCP SYN (half-open), and UDP scans.
- OS Detection: The tool can identify the operating system running on the target host, which is useful for assessing potential vulnerabilities.
- Banner Grabbing: It can retrieve banners from services running on open ports, providing information about the software versions in use.
- Scriptable: Users can automate tasks and extend the tool's functionality through scripting.
